Transaction 53d60e64b8ee5e0b13e85c41702814fe9fee4c9e4831ad478be8ae763d750747
1 Input
1 Output
-
53d60e64b8ee5e0b13e85c41702814fe9fee4c9e4831ad478be8ae763d750747:0
- value
- 18807
- script pubkey
- OP_0 OP_PUSHBYTES_20 f03927aedc75ea8b8bc334dae7a3b8b0e5bfbdd9
- address
- bc1q7quj0tkuwh4ghz7rxndw0gackrjml0wex8j8a0